2013年考博英语听力中影响理解的词组

1) a big time:尽兴,高兴的时刻 J"a2 @S&  
e.g. I had a big time there. the big time:第一流,最高级 e.g. Don’t worry you are in the big time now. @ B}c4,  
2) according to:按照,根据 *;ZW=%M  
e.g. They were commended or criticized according to their work. according as:随……而定 t6H2tP\AS  
e.g. The thermometer rises or falls according as the air is hot or cold. MFCbx>#  
3) admit to:承认 )KTWLr;  
e.g. I have to admit to a dislike for modern music. admit sb.(in) to:允许某人进入某地或加入某组织、行业 hz>yv@1  
e.g. They have admitted me into their club. 8gu7f;H/k  
4) all for:完全赞成 $ O8EiC!f6  
e.g. I am all for holding a meeting to discuss it. for all:尽管 rwV u?W  
e.g. They could not open the box for all their forces. iA{chQBr  
5) all in all:总的说来 !]jNVg  
e.g. All in all it is a success. all in:疲倦,筋疲力尽 ! A ydhe  
e.g. He was all in but he stuck it out. bW 79<T'+  
6) as it is (was):照目前的情况来看 /i]=ndAk  
e.g. As it is we shall be able to complete our task in time. as it were:可以说,姑且这样说 V=8{CmqT  
e.g. He is as it were a walking dictionary. [b)K@Ha  
7) as much as:几乎,实际上 RE*S7[ge  
e.g. By running away he as much as admitted that he had taken the money. as much…as:与……一样多 m= beB\=  
e.g. It is as much our responsibility as yours. [7 Kj$PB3  
8) as well:也,还是……为好 5GWM )vrZg  
e.g. He gave me advice and money as well. Since you have begun to do it you may as well finish it. as well as:不仅……而且,除……之外 ?U.&7yY  
e.g. With television we see a picture as well as hearing sound. Small towns as well as big cities are being rapidly industrialized. y0mg}N1  
9) at one time从前某个时期 e.g. At one time we met frequently. at a time:每次,一次 5IF~]5s  
e.g. You can borrow only two books at a time. W~@GK  
10) attach to:属于,归因于 ~ @"Qm;} "  
e.g. No blame attaches to him. attach oneself to:参加,加入 Ivgwm6M  
e.g. He attached himself to the group of climbers. {TN@KB  
11) be a credit to:为……增光 x@bl]Z(ne/  
e.g. I hope you will be a credit to your school. do credit to:为……增进荣誉 _$jJpy  
e.g. This piece of work does credit to you. HI`A;G]  
12) bear in mind:记住 h/y}  
e.g. I hope you will bear in mind all I am saying. have in mind:考虑 } JTgj  
e.g. Don’t give your confidence to others regarding the plan you have in mind. r3bvuq,6$  
13) begin with:以……为起点 uC8T!z  
e.g. He advised me to begin with something easy. to begin with:首先 / )u,Oa  
e.g. To begin with we must consider the problem from all sides. k~EPVJh"  
14) build up:逐步建成,增强 8J(zWV7 r  
e.g. They are trying hard to build up an independent economy. He went for an ocean voyage and built up his health. build on:以……为基础,依赖 l?<z1Acd&  
e.g. Let’s build on your idea. We shall build on your supporting us. k^%ec3l  
15) by day:在白天 l$~bkVNL  
e.g. Most of them work by day and study by night. by the day:(指工作报酬等)按日计算 aiX;D/t?

e.g. Will you pay me by the day or by the hour? *L8HC8IbH  
16) can but只好……罢了 WatLAn+  
e.g. We can but try to make him see how unreasonable he has been. cannot but:不得不,禁不住 qO3BQ]UF  
e.g. I cannot but tell her the truth.(=I cannot help telling her the truth) 4 AmF^H  
17) come forth:出现,发行 Oqe.t;E 0}  
e.g. Many new things are coming forth.. Do you know that a set of new stamps has come forth? come forward:自告奋勇,提出供讨论 They have come forward with an offer to help. The matter was deferred at last evening’s meeting but will come forward at our next session. zMqEMx9  
18) compare … to比拟(指出其中的相似点) ]mT} \b  
e.g. Man’s life is often compared to a candle. compare … with:把……和……相比(指出其不同之处) M4PUJZ]  
e.g. He compared his camera with mine. 1E_Ui1[  
19) consist in:包含在……中 ,%G2>PBt  
e.g. Happiness consists in good health. consist of:由……组成 o[W3/  
e.g. The apartment consisted of two rooms and a kitchen. /<pQ!'/G  
20) end on:两端相碰,正对 q _|5,_a  
e.g. The two ships collided each other end on. We shouldn’t place the bicycles end on. on end:竖着,连续地,不断地 *pUV-^uo  
e.g. Place the box on end. She often works for 20 hours on end.  FAl6

45. no less than:不亚于,竟达……之多 :@Q_oyWE8  
_gU [FUBtJ  
e.g. There were no less than one hundred people at the meeting. not less than:不比……差,至少 *r(iegO$  
;m;wSp  
e.g. There were not less than one hundred people at the meeting. 请大家注意区分以上两句的差别,第一句是指“竟达100人之多”,第二句则是“至少有100人”,要明白no less than是一种强调说法,它和not less than的区别在于事先假定的程度或是数量有所不同,no less than在某种意义上说来没有超过的意思,而not less than可能会超过,这种表达方式正好与no more than以及not more than相反。 :%s9<g;-h_

47. on sale:出售的;廉价出售 UlQ}   
1eK J46W  
e.g. Many new farm tools are on sale in this store. I got this book on sale it was very cheap. for sale:出售的,上市的 Xa%Z0% {  
yUBic~S  
e.g. I shall put these goods up for sale. 在作“出售的”的意思的时候,on sale和for sale还是有一些不同的,一般来说,for sale多指物主亲自或委托代理人经手出售,而on sale通常表示店里的货物是供出售的。 \$9S_z
